Austin: Greener Than Al Gore and Melissa Etheridge Combined

387484067_3cfdd9eeab.jpgApparently our fair city is besting all others when it comes to "cleantech" (green technology) startups. According to the Austin Business Journal, we're home to seven of these forward-looking paragons of environmental innovation, including startups developing wind and geothermal energy technologies, and one working on something mindblowingly called "Internet-controlled irrigation."

For those keeping track, we beat out San Jose, Berkeley, Pasadena, and Boston for the top spot.
